Nettet8. mar. 2024 · A will does not govern the transfer of certain types of assets, called non-probate property, which by operation of law (title) or contract (such as a beneficiary designation) pass to someone other than your estate on your death. While the responsibility for administering the estate and paying out the … Nettet10. mar. 2024 · A beneficiary is typically named in some type of legal document, such as a will or trust. It’s also possible to name beneficiaries for life insurance policies, retirement accounts or bank accounts. The person making beneficiary designations has the right to change them in most cases.

NettetBefore probate has been granted, the beneficiary has a legal right to be informed that they are a beneficiary named in a person’s Will. They also have the right to be told how much they are entitled to receive; however, this will only be an estimate.
